Output 63defdbc82f4274fb8288c5347c52ae604ace7a7f46682eaf04572452516155c:0

value
2796894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 018ce62461b24163fe3b3f29cd8abe2ee0d70f0e OP_EQUAL
address
31qDPZy7LWZpGainxSFrAGmVhXk6GZtR6r
transaction
63defdbc82f4274fb8288c5347c52ae604ace7a7f46682eaf04572452516155c
confirmations
228594
spent
true